We are excited to share the SSAdvisor / n8n-SciFy-Videos repository, a public project dedicated to showcasing and sharing the process of building SciFy Videos with n8n. This sophisticated system automates the complete lifecycle of video production, generating and publishing content in both short form and long form. What is Inside the Repository?
This project provides a comprehensive n8n workflow system for automated science fiction video creation. It contains a total of 41 workflow files, structured into:
- 3 Main Workflows (e.g., WF002 - SciFy Shorts.json, WF021 - SciFy Shorts Expanded 2 Long Form.json) that orchestrate the process.
- 29 Sub-workflows (modules) that handle specific tasks like generating scripts, images, slides, uploading to YouTube/Google Drive, and updating video ledgers.
The system is built upon a self-hosted n8n instance (version 1.0+) and requires careful setup, including following a critical import order for the various workflow phases (Error Management, Levels 1-4 Sub-workflows, Webhook Handlers, and Main Workflows).
The Technology Behind the Automation
The SciFy Video creation process relies on powerful integrations for content generation:
- AI/LLM Services: The workflows connect to the Zero2Launch (Z2L) API using an HTTP Request credential. This access is used for: Script Generation (using models like roblox-rp) Metadata Optimization (using models like openai-large) Story Creation Access includes high-end models such as GPT-4, GPT-5, DeepSeek, and Gemini.
- Image Generation: The Z2L API also powers services like Flux for creating AI images, avatars, and thumbnails.
- Video Processing: Other Z2L API tools available for use include Wan Image→Video, Lipsync API, and Text-to-Speech (TTS).
- Storage & Management: Workflows manage content using YouTube API (for uploads and scheduling) and Google Drive/Sheets (for file storage and maintaining a video_ledger).
